BOECHLER, P.C., Petitioner v. COMMISSIONER OF INTERNAL REVENUE, Respondent


ORDER

Lewis R. Carluzzo, Chief Special Trial Judge.

Consistent with the U.S. Supreme Court's holding in this case, No. 20-1472, 142 S.Ct. 1493, decided on April 21, 2022, and to give effect to the mandate of the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Eighth Circuit, issued August 4, 2022, it is

ORDERED that the Court's Order of Dismissal, entered February 15, 2019, is hereby vacated and set aside. It is further

ORDERED that with respect to the petition, the periods prescribed in Rule 36(a), Tax Court Rules of Practice and Procedure, within which respondent has to answer or move begin to run on the date of service of this Order.
